    For dusk and dawn, the clouds can still look problematic. You have to choose your cloud type carefully for those times. Here I used fair Cloud type F6, and it works really well with dawn/dusk. There are quite a few that work well. You need to chose ones with soft, feathered edges, and not well defined edges.
